The definition of suffix word
• In linguistics, the suffix word means an affix which is placed after the stem of a word.
• Common examples are case endings, which indicate the grammatical case of nouns or adjectives, and verb endings, which form the conjugation of verbs.
• Suffix is called an affirmative, as they can alter the form of the words to which they are fixed.

The influence of short-term memory
• Short-term memory (STM) is also called primary or active memory.
• It is capacity for holding a small amount of information in mind in an active, readily available state or a short period of time.
• People can commonly cited capacity is 7 ± 2 elements in short-term memory.
(Boutla, Supalla, Newport & Bavelier, 2004).
